About the Role

Sandwell Metropolitan Borough Council are seeking a highly skilled and motivated ICT Endpoint and Application Lead to join our dynamic ICT Desktop team. This is a vital role responsible for the rollout, maintenance, and support of over 4,500 endpoint devices across the organisation. You will play a key part in ensuring our workforce is equipped with the latest Microsoft operating systems and products, supporting both technical and digital upskilling initiatives.

Key Responsibilities
  • Maintain secure and up-to-date computer operating systems across the authority.
  • Provide technical support for over 500 applications used by authority.
  • Support end users with technical issues and adoption of new technologies.
  • Support high-profile business application upgrades and projects with technical expertise.
  • Lead the maintenance and support of the Microsoft Intune Product family tools.
  • Assess new software for end users, ensuring compliance with corporate and industry governance standards.
  • Assist the Desktop, Applications and Adoption teams with Business As Usual tasks.
Essential Requirements
  • Level 5 qualification (Foundation Degree, HND or equivalent) or relevant experience.
  • At least two years' experience in the Microsoft Intune Product Family (Intune Service, Configuration Manager, Autopilot, Windows Defender)
  • Proven experience in ICT endpoint management and application support.
  • Strong technical knowledge of Microsoft operating systems and enterprise applications.
  • Proven experience to contribute to technically challenging projects with strict time constraints and high delivery standards.
  • Proven experience of Windows Installer file technologies and deployment methodologies.
  • Excellent problem-solving skills and the ability to support a large, diverse user base.
  • Ability to work collaboratively within a team and across departments.
  • Strong communication skills and a proactive approach to user support and digital adoption.
